Notes:
(1) The two-stroke
engine does not use driven valves, they are pressure operated directly by
the combustion chamber.
(2) The two-stroke
engine has no oil sump, filter or pump. The oil is mixed with the gas 50:1
(like an outboard engine) for lubrication.
(3) The engine is
air cooled, just like classic air cooled Porsches, and has no coolant, radiator
or water pump.
(4) All test results
are approximate.
(5) Manufacturers
estimates. Many users report far better mileage in actual use.
(6) Entries in parenthesis represent
station wagon (or universal) data.
